The boards of AeA and the Information Technology Association of America approved a merger today creating an approximately $22 million organization with 2,000 members.

AeA President and CEO Christopher Hansen and ITAA President and CEO Phil Bond will share leadership of the new group. Hansen will be CEO focused on running the organization, while Bond will be president and handle public policy, lobbying and communications.

"For all of its impact on everyday life, the technology industry has had insufficient clout in Washington and the state capitols -- until now" said ITAA Chairman Hank Steininger, in a statement.

ITAA's Bond predicted that there would be more consolidation in the technology association sector in an October 25 National Journal story by my colleague Winter Casey.
